Car Assembly Tips

bullet

Only official BSA Pinewood Derby cars, wheels, and axils are allowed.

bullet

Decals, weights, and all other accessories are up to your imagination.

bullet

Our Pack uses a "straight sloped" track. Placement of weight on the car will not affect the outcome of the race.

bullet

The most important factors that influence the speed of the car:
• Make sure the axils & wheels are at right angles (90°) to the car.
• Remove any "burrs" or ridges from the axils and wheels
• Lubricate the wheel hubs (where the axils and wheels meet) with a
dry lubricant such as Graphite

bullet

The car must weigh 5.0 ounces as determined by the Pack 80 scale. We will have the scale at the Pack and Den meetings during January to pre-check the weight of the cars. Final "Official" weighing of the cars will take place on race day.

Pack 80 Race Rules

bullet

Only official BSA Pinewood Derby cars, wheels, and axils are allowed.

bullet

Width: 2¾"

bullet

Length: 7"

bullet

No height restrictions

bullet

Weight: 5.0 Ounces as determined by the Pack 80 official scale

bullet

Width between wheels: 1¾" minimum

bullet

Bottom clearance between car and track: 3/8"

bullet

Cars will be weighed before the start of the race and will be impounded by the race officials until the end of the race.

bullet

After a car is impounded, only the car's owner (Cub Scout) will be allowed to touch the car.

bullet

The Pack will be divided into 2 Groups. Tiger & Wolf dens in Group 1, Bear & Webelos in Group 2.

bullet

Each Cub will draw a random number to determine start order. Number 1 & 2 will race each other twice. Once in the right lane, once in the left lane. If the same car wins both races, it will be declared the winner of that heat. If the race is split, a third race will determine the winner.

bullet

Cars 3 & 4 will follow the same pattern until all cars have raced.

bullet

The winner of each heat will race against the winner of another heat in a similar fashion until a Group finalist and Runner Up has been determined

bullet

The Finalist and Runner Up from each Group will compete in a final round for the Grand Champion.

bullet

Cubs will also vote on the best looking car.
